How to Factory Reset REDMI Pad 2 Pro Through Settings

5 connections·7 entities in this video→Preparing for a Factory Reset
- 💡 A factory reset on the REDMI Pad 2 Pro will erase all user data, including music, photos, and videos.
- ⚠️ It is crucial to back up important files before proceeding with the reset.
Backup Options and Recommendations
- 📌 The device offers a backup option to Xiaomi Cloud, but this data is only accessible on Xiaomi devices.
- 💻 For broader accessibility and to avoid data restrictions, a manual backup to a computer via USB cable is recommended.
- 🔒 Manual backups prevent personal data from being used for AI training and are not subject to deletion by the company after a set period.
Performing the Factory Reset
- ⚙️ Navigate to Settings > About Tablet > Factory Reset to initiate the process.
- ⏳ The device includes a 10-second countdown before the reset can be confirmed, followed by another 10-second wait.
- ⏱️ The factory reset process typically takes about 2 minutes to complete.
Post-Reset Setup
- 🚀 After the reset, the device will restart and present the initial setup screen.
- ✅ Users can then proceed to set up their device as new.
